Did you know that the battle for 2nd place was down to two teams after Round 9? posted: Feb 3rd, 2013 The 3-team battle for the 2nd place in the 4way competition at the Paraclete XP Indoor Championship 2013 turned into a 2-team race after Round 9 on Sunday morning.
The USA CAN pickup team was not able to keep up any longer after being in touch with SDC Rhythm XP and the other pickup team Just In Time for so long. The last two rounds on Sunday morning would make its own grande finale for those three teams. Arizona Airspeed had secured the 1st place and $4,000 cash on Saturday and added two more points with the next highscore in Round 9.

Did you know that the new Crossbow does not fit easily into the flying chamber? posted: Feb 2nd, 2013 Rounds 2 and 7 in 8way at the Paraclete XP Indoor Championship 2013 brought two of the three new blocks in the dive pool to the 8way teams. The NSL News reported the changes in the dive pool on 27 January 2013, and this weekend's competition was a great opportunity to take a closer look.
The new Block 5 (Crank - Crank) was drawn in Round 2, together with the new Random Formation K (Crossbow). Block 7 (Nacho - Nacho) followed in Round 7. The new Block 21 (Stereopod - Stereopod) did not make into the 10-round competition draw, which is an unfortunate coincidence.

Did you know that France has four 8way lineups at Paraclete XP? posted: Feb 2nd, 2013 The 8way competition of the Paraclete XP Indoor Championship 2013 is now running. The field of 11 teams includes four 8way lineups from France and the new Paraclete XP 8way team.
XP8 is not competing with the complete lineup, as Shannon Pilcher is not available this weekend. Alternate Tim D'Annunzio is filling in and competes together with his son John.
Martial Ferre and his brother-in-law Damien Sorlin have been bringing 8way teams to the Paraclete XP Indoor Championship ever since the 8way tunnel competition was included in 2011.
Two French 8way teams competed in 2011 and three in 2012.... (more)
Did you know that Arizona Airspeed has moved away from the field? posted: Feb 2nd, 2013 Arizona Airspeed 's new lineup slowly and safely increases the distance to the rest of the field. SDC Rhythm XP managed to steal the first round, and USA CAN did the same in Round 6. That was all that the three 4way world champions with Chris Farina had to give away so far.
Rhythm, Just In Time and USA CAN have a great race going for the 2nd place. Rhythm and Just In Time were tied in 2nd place after Round 5, and the NSL TV camera captured both teams in Round 6 hoping for a tie breaker. Did you know that it's a very fast pace at the Paraclete XP Indoor Championship? posted: Feb 2nd, 2013 The Paraclete XP Indoor Championship 2013 is in full swing, and it is very challenging to keep up with the action. The turnaround times at this wind tunnel competition are very short.
The fast pace is possible due to an extremely experienced judging panel. Kirk Verner, Brian "BK" Krause and Tim D'Annunzio are using stop watches and their very fast and sharp eyes to get the scores up and posted before the next round begins. They don't have much time since there is barely half an hour between the rounds.
